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Reconstruction

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

That pungent smell in your basement or crawlspace might not be just a sign of dampness, it could be a sign of mold growth. Don’t ignore it, our team can help you identify the source and fix it before it’s too late.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your floors are warping or buckling, it’s a sign that water is seeping into the subfloor.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ule a repair.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Those unsightly water stains on your ceiling might be a sign of a leaky roof or plumbing issue. Don’t ignore it, our team can help you identify the source and fix it before it’s too late.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ture buildup in your walls.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ule a repair.

Water Damage Reconstruction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Large-scale water damage (more than 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es It’s a job for professionals, you don’t want to risk further damage or injury.
Hidden water damage (behind walls or under flooring) No Yes You need specialized equipment to detect and repair hidden damage.
High-moisture environments (basements, crawlspaces) No Yes These areas need spec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Structural damage (rotting wood, compromised foundation) No Yes You need a professional to assess and repair structural damage.
Water damage in sensitive areas (kitchens, bathrooms) No Yes These areas need specialized cleaning and disinfection to prevent health risks.
Water damage after a natural disaster No Yes You need a professional to assess and repair damage caused by high winds, flooding, or other natural disasters.

Water Damage Reconstruction Cost in Paulina, LA

The cost of water damage reconstruction var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Paulina, LA. These are estimates, not guarantees. We’ll provide a free on-site assessment to find out the best course of action and provide a personalized qu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of containment
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Repair and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ed
Final Inspection and Clean-up $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of clean-up
